The sum of these times is + * guaranteed not to drift from system time. + */ + uint64_t time[4]; }; DEFINE_GUEST_HANDLE_STRUCT(vcpu_runstate_info); diff --git a/include/xen/interface/xen.h b/include/xen/interface/xen.h index d1331121c0bd..1b0d189cd3d3 100644 --- a/include/xen/interface/xen.h +++ b/include/xen/interface/xen.h @@ -413,7 +413,22 @@ DEFINE_GUEST_HANDLE_STRUCT(mmuext_op); /* x86/PAE guests: support PDPTs above 4GB. */ #define VMASST_TYPE_pae_extended_cr3 3 -#define MAX_VMASST_TYPE 3 +/* + * x86 guests: Sane behaviour for virtual iopl + * - virtual iopl updated from do_iret() hypercalls. + * - virtual iopl reported in bounce frames. + * - guest kernels assumed to be level 0 for the purpose of iopl checks. + */ +#define VMASST_TYPE_architectural_iopl 4 + +/* + * All guests: activate update indicator in vcpu_runstate_info + * Enable setting the XEN_RUNSTATE_UPDATE flag in guest memory mapped + * vcpu_runstate_info during updates of the runstate information. + */ +#define VMASST_TYPE_runstate_update_flag 5 + +#define MAX_VMASST_TYPE 5 #ifndef __ASSEMBLY__ -- cgit v1.2.3 From 88e957d6e47f1232ad15b21e54a44f1147ea8c1b Mon Sep 17 00:00:00 2001 From: Vitaly Kuznetsov Date: Thu, 30 Jun 2016 17:56:37 +0200 Subject: xen: introduce xen_vcpu_id mapping It may happen that Xen's and Linux's ideas of vCPU id diverge. In particular, when we crash on a secondary vCPU we may want to do kdump and unlike plain kexec where we do migrate_to_reboot_cpu() we try booting on the vCPU which crashed. This doesn't work very well for PVHVM guests as we have a number of hypercalls where we pass vCPU id as a parameter. These hypercalls either fail or do something unexpected. To solve the issue introduce percpu xen_vcpu_id mapping. ARM and PV guests get direct mapping for now. Boot CPU for PVHVM guest gets its id from CPUID. With secondary CPUs it is a bit more trickier. Currently, we initialize IPI vectors before these CPUs boot so we can't use CPUID. Use ACPI ids from MADT instead.
